Abstract

The utility model discloses a corridor spool convenient for disassembly and assembly, which comprises a structural outer wall, wherein a fixed plate is fixedly connected below the structural outer wall through expansion bolts, a connecting rod is fixedly welded below the fixed plate, a supporting rod is fixedly connected at the lower end of the connecting rod, a fixed shaft a and a fixed shaft b are fixedly welded above the supporting rod, rollers are installed above the fixed shaft a and the fixed shaft b, an embedded groove is arranged above the supporting rod, a supporting wheel is connected in the embedded groove through a rotating shaft, a spool body is placed above the supporting wheel, the spool body is placed between the roller on the fixed shaft a and the roller on the fixed shaft b, fixed rods are welded at two sides of the supporting rod, a guide plate is fixedly welded above the fixed rods, the utility model is convenient for disassembly and assembly of the spool without moving back and forth, the efficiency of dismouting is improved greatly.

Background
The existing commodity room corridor conduit generally adopts a supporting and hanging bracket to penetrate through the top of a corridor, when the conduit of the corridor is arranged, an installer stands to one position and then installs one conduit, and then moves to the next position to butt joint the other conduit, so that the installation efficiency is greatly influenced, and the conduit is inconvenient to disassemble and assemble.

Compared with the prior art, the beneficial effects of the utility model are as follows: the corridor spool convenient for disassembly and assembly has reasonable design and simple structure, when in installation, an installer only needs to stand at one end of the corridor, then places one spool body between the supporting wheel and the roller, then takes another spool body, inserts one end of the spool body into the other end of the spool body placed on the supporting wheel, enables the clamping block and the clamping groove to be mutually limited and clamped, then pushes another spool body, the installation of the spool body can be completed by repeated operation, when in disassembly, the steps are opposite, the set supporting wheel facilitates the movement of the spool body, the set roller can play a limiting role, the set clamping plate is slidably inserted into the sliding groove, the clamping block and the clamping groove are mutually limited and clamped, the connection and fixation between the two spool bodies can be conveniently realized, the utility model is convenient for the disassembly and assembly of the spool without moving the position back and forth, greatly improving the disassembly and assembly efficiency and having small friction resistance when moving.

Specifically, the rubber cushion layer 17 is arranged on the outer surfaces of the roller 7 and the supporting wheel 10, the rubber cushion layer 17 can protect the spool body 8, the spool body 8 is prevented from being damaged by collision, the spool body 8 is arranged above the supporting wheel 10 in a sliding manner, two sides of the spool body 8 and the roller 7 are arranged in a sliding manner, the clamping plate 14 at one end of the spool body 8 and the sliding groove 12 at the other end are connected in a sliding manner, the clamping groove 13 and the clamping block 15 are connected in a limiting manner, the spool body 8 is arranged at one end of the clamping plate 14 and provided with an opening 18, the opening 18 is arranged at the outer side of the clamping plate 14, the clamping plate 14 is pressed when the opening 18 is convenient to detach, the clamping groove 13 and the clamping block 15 are not connected in a clamping manner, then the spool body 8 is directly pulled out, the guide plate 11 is arranged in a conical manner, and the height of the guide plate 11 is consistent with that of the spool, the guide plate 11 is provided to facilitate the spool body 8 to slide onto the support wheel 10 during sliding.
It should be noted that, the corridor spool convenient for disassembly and assembly has reasonable design and simple structure, when in installation, an installer only needs to stand at one end of the corridor, then places one spool body 8 between the supporting wheel 10 and the idler wheel 7, then takes another spool body 8, inserts one end of the spool body 8 into the other end of the spool body 8 placed on the supporting wheel 10, so that the clamping block 15 and the clamping groove 13 are mutually limited and clamped, then pushes the other spool body 8, the installation of the spool body 8 can be completed by repeated operation, when in disassembly, the steps are opposite, the supporting wheel 10 is arranged to facilitate the movement of the spool body 8, the idler wheel 7 is arranged to play a limiting role, the clamping plate 14 is arranged to be slidably inserted into the sliding groove 12, so that the clamping block 15 and the clamping groove 13 are mutually limited and clamped, and the connection and fixation between the two spool bodies 8 are facilitated, the utility model discloses a, the dismouting of the spool of being convenient for does not need the round trip movement position, improves the efficiency of dismouting greatly.
